Chris Reeve Knives Small Original Sebenza
A high end folding knife known for its precision manufacturing, integral frame lock design, and premium materials; the Small Original Sebenza started with ATS-34 steel and titanium in the 1990s, later evolving to newer models with CPM MagnaCut and other premium steels.
